Frequent question: How do I learn Blockchain programming?

How do I learn programming for Blockchain?

5 Free Courses to Learn Blockchain Development

  1. Blockchain Fundamentals. This is an awesome course on blockchain fundamentals and smart contract development from Pluralsight. …
  2. Blockchain Theory 101. …
  3. Blockchain — Principles and Practices. …
  4. Ethereum for Beginners: Build a Hello World Blockchain App.

Is it hard to learn Blockchain programming?

Blockchain is hard to understand because it isn’t one thing, but rather pieces of knowledge from a wide variety of subjects across lots of different disciplines–not only computer science, but economics, finance, and politics as well–that go by the name “blockchain”.

How long does it take to learn Blockchain programming?

Typically, if you give 5 to 10 hours per week, the Blockchain training by Simplilearn will let you master the concepts in around 4 months. The training goes in such a way that you become proficient in almost all the concepts of Blockchain and can easily get certification added to your resume.

Do you need to learn programming for Blockchain?

In the Blockchain, the data is stored in the form of blocks and not in the form of tables. … The skill of building the data structure from scratch is also essential for the blockchain developer. Knowledge of programming languages like C++, C-Sharp, C, Scala, Java, Python is also required.

IMPORTANT:  Frequent question: How do I buy shares in an IPO online?

Can I learn blockchain online?

Free online courses to learn Blockchain technology from edX, Coursera, Udemy, and Pluralsight. … These free courses are great to start your career with Blockchain and they are curated from sites like Udemy, Pluralsight, Coursera, and 101 Blockchains, one of the specialized blockchain learning platforms.

What is the salary of blockchain developer?

As more Indian companies and organizations are joining the Blockchain bandwagon, the average annual salary of a Blockchain Developer in India has a broad spectrum. Usually, the salary of a Blockchain Developer in India ranges anywhere between Rs. 5,00,000-30,00,000 LPA.

How do I become a blockchain developer?

Here are some steps that anyone coming from such a place, but yet is interested in a Blockchain developer career can take.

  1. Learn Why Blockchain Was Needed in the First Place. …
  2. Learn about Blockchain Development. …
  3. Understanding Different Programming Languages. …
  4. Take Blockchain Developer Courses.

Can you teach yourself blockchain?

Blockchain Council is a renowned platform for learning. It offers courses for both, beginners and professionals. Learn blockchain concepts and have an in-depth knowledge of blockchain technology and its platforms.

Is there any certification for blockchain?

A Certified Blockchain Expert is a professional who understands Blockchain technology profoundly and can build Blockchain-based applications for businesses. CBE is exhaustive training, an exam-based Blockchain certification aiming to impart in-depth practical knowledge in Blockchain technology.

Are blockchain developers in demand?

Blockchain developers and engineers are currently the highest-in-demand roles. Still, the need for other job functions is rapidly growing. Salaries in the blockchain industry are much higher than those in related fields and job titles.

IMPORTANT:  You asked: What is a REIT and how does it work?

Can non technical people learn Blockchain?

Though blockchain has now existed for more than a decade, blockchain is still early in the adoption curve. Even if you are a non-technical person, you can start to learn today. Beginning to learn about blockchain technology today is similar to learning web development in the late 90s.

Is Python good for Blockchain?

Python makes an excellent language for Blockchain projects because it is secure, performant, and scalable. It is also advanced and reliable, and safe.

What programming language is needed for Blockchain?

Some of the most popular programming language used to developed blockchains are C++, Java, C#, JavaScript, Go, Python, Ruby, and Solidity. Among these languages, solidity is the only new programming language designed to write Ethereum based smart contracts.